Simmons University is in Boston, MA.

In the most recent year for which we have data, 22 computer information systems degrees were awarded at Simmons University.

Online Class Availability at Simmons University

Distance learning is available at Simmons University. Of 4,666 students, 1,982 (42%) studied exclusively online and 1,001 (21%) took at least some classes online.

Below you’ll find the diversity of Computer Information Systems graduates at Simmons University, by degree type.

Looking at the program as a whole, Computer Information Systems graduates at Simmons University are 100% women (22) and 0% men (0).

Computer Information Systems Bachelor’s Program at Simmons University

Of the 22 bachelor’s computer information systems degrees awarded at Simmons University, 100% were women (22) and 0% were men (0).

The following table and chart show the race/ethnicity of Computer Information Systems bachelor’s degree recipients at Simmons University.

Race / Ethnicity Number of Graduates
White 10
Hispanic / Latino 2
Black / African American 1
Asian 4
Two or More Races 1
International (Nonresident) 2
Unknown 2
Racial-ethnic diversity of Computer Information Systems majors at Simmons University

Racial-ethnic minorities make up 36% of Computer Information Systems bachelor’s degree recipients at Simmons University, below the national average of 47%.*

*The racial-ethnic minorities figure is the total number of graduates minus White, international (nonresident), and unknown-race graduates.
